... Other terms used to refer to IBS over time have included irritable colon, spastic colon, nervous colon, colitis, mucous colitis, and spastic bowel. In 1978, physician A.P. Manning of Duke University established the Manning criteria for IBS diagnosis. The Manning criteria are based on abdominal pain and loose stools. ...

The most common symptoms of IBS are related to the digestive tract, but some people experience other symptoms as well.Many people with IBS are able to effectively manage their symptoms with treatments for IBS.Gastrointestinal Symptoms of IBSEveryone with IBS experiences GI symptoms. Symptoms can vary by the type of IBS and the individual. ...
